Top 10 Construction Innovations & Trends in 2024

Top 10 Construction Innovations & Trends in 2024


In the face of economic uncertainties, the construction industry is proving its resilience through a remarkable era of innovation. Even amidst challenges, the industry is embracing advancements as solutions to complex problems, demonstrating an unwavering commitment to progress and growth.

Continuously evolving, the construction landscape in 2024 promises an exciting array of trends and innovations. While concerns about job displacement persist, the reality isn't as dire as some might fear. Here's a glimpse into the top 10 construction trends and innovations set to redefine the sector in 2024 and beyond:

 

  1. Construction Management Software (CMS)

Enabling efficient project planning, scheduling, communication, and documentation, cloud-based CMS is increasingly popular in the industry. Notably, the global construction management software industry is projected to skyrocket to $23.9 billion by 2031, driven by the growing demand for enhanced efficiency, productivity, communication, and compliance with regulations. CMS helps facilitate seamless project management, making collaboration and task tracking convenient, even remotely.

 

  1. Building Information Modeling (BIM)

Leveraging 3D models for comprehensive representation of a building's design, construction, and operation, BIM facilitates seamless collaboration between architects and engineers. Governments like the UK have mandated BIM adoption for public sector projects over £5 million, highlighting its critical role in the industry's transformation.

 

  1. Drones and UAVs

Although it is still in its infancy, the usage of drones and unmanned aerial vehicles (UAVs) in the construction sector is anticipated to expand quickly in the years to come. Drones can save you £50,000 a year when used for site surveys according to research.

drones and UAVs can be used for: 

  • Inspections: Drones can inspect hard-to-reach areas, such as roofs and chimneys, without requiring workers to climb up. This can improve safety and efficiency.
  • Site surveying and mapping: Drones can map and survey a building site quickly and easily, capturing precise data that can be utilised for project management and planning.
  • 3D modelling: Drones can be used to create 3D models of construction sites, which can be used to visualise the project and identify potential problems.
  • Delivery: Drones can be used to deliver materials to construction sites, which can potentially reduce traffic congestion and improve safety.

 

 

  1. Zero Net Energy Buildings

Over the course of a year, Zero Net Energy Buildings (NZEBs) generate as much energy as they consume. They are becoming increasingly popular in the UK, as the government has set a target of all new homes being NZEBs by 2025.

The growing popularity of NZEBs can be attributed to various factors:

  • They create employment opportunities in the fields of renewable energy and sustainable construction.
  • They reduce energy bills making homes more sustainable.
  • They reduce the need for fossil fuel, improving air quality.

Due to the UK government’s continued support for NZEBs, the falling costs of NZEB technology, and increased environmental awareness, the NZEB trend is expected to boom in 2024.

 

  1. 3D Printing

Departing from conventional brick-and-mortar methods, 3D printers can fabricate intricate three-dimensional structures from digital blueprints.

This dynamic technology has already demonstrated its potential in the construction industry, contributing to the development of diverse projects such as residential homes, bridges, and even towering skyscrapers. Moreover, its application extends to the production of tailored components and parts, fostering a reduction in waste generation and an enhancement of operational efficiency.

 

  1. Robotics and Automation

The UK construction industry faces multiple challenges, including a shortage of skilled workers, a need to reduce costs, and a desire to improve sustainability. Robotics and automation are rapidly gaining traction and have the potential to provide solutions to all of these challenges.

Robots can automate dangerous and repetitive tasks like welding and bricklaying. For instance, SAM, a robot created by Construction Robotics, can lay bricks up to ten times quicker than a human.

Robotics can improve the quality of building projects. Robots can reliably generate excellent outcomes and are impervious to human error. In the long term, this equals reduced faults and rework costs for firms.

Additionally, automation can free up human workers to focus on more skilled and strategic tasks and reduce the number of accidents on construction sites.

 

7. Renewable Energy Integration

The construction sector holds a significant responsibility for the current state of climate change, contributing approximately 39% of global energy-related carbon dioxide emissions. Aligning with the global shift toward sustainable energy solutions, the construction industry is actively embracing a transition towards renewable energy sources.

 

Forward-thinking construction professionals are incorporating solar panels for electricity generation, leveraging wind turbines to harness power, and implementing geothermal systems for efficient heating and cooling of structures.

Certainly, the integration of renewable energy into construction projects poses certain challenges, including initial investment costs, the demand for a skilled workforce, and the availability of renewable resources. Nonetheless, concerted efforts are underway to tackle these hurdles, highlighting the unmistakable advantages associated with the assimilation of renewable energy practices.

 

8. Offsite Construction

Offsite construction, where structures are built in controlled environments and then transported to the site for assembly, is an innovative approach in the construction industry. This method offers various benefits, including faster construction, improved efficiency, and reduced waste. It is also safer and more sustainable compared to traditional building methods.

In the UK, the healthcare sector is experiencing a significant increase in modular construction, with an estimated compound annual growth rate (CAGR) of 7.5% anticipated between 2021 and 2028. This rise is driven by the need to cut costs, improve sustainability, and address the shortage of skilled workers.

 

9. Connected Construction Sites

Connected construction sites use sensors, devices, and software to link people, equipment, and data, enabling seamless real-time communication and collaboration among stakeholders. This fosters improved safety, efficiency, and productivity.

The trend of connected construction sites is gaining momentum in the UK as businesses seek to enhance their operations. The government is investing in the research and development of IoT technologies for the construction industry.

As technology progresses, we can expect to see more innovative and efficient applications of these connected construction technologies in the future.

 

10. Advanced Safety Technologies

The construction industry is one of the most dangerous industries in the world, with a fatality rate three times higher than the national average. Advanced safety technologies are being developed to improve construction site safety, including:

  • Virtual reality (VR): Used for training workers in a secure environment.
  • Augmented reality (AR): Overlays safety information like warning labels or hazard signs in real-world settings.
  • Artificial intelligence (AI): Analyses data from sensors and cameras to identify potential hazards.
  • Wearables: Monitor worker activity and location, sending alerts during emergencies.
